本篇文章是使用WEB打印控件Lodop进行操作的
该插件不需要npm install下载任何依赖,但是需要购买这个软件,并把项目部署到购买软件时填写的域名下,不然打印页的左右下角会有"本页由【试用版打印控件Lodop6.5.7.9】输出"的水印
废话不多说,上代码
首先到lodop官网下载相关的js文件和技术文档

第一个打包文件里有个LodopFuncs.js文件,这个需要放入到项目里面引入的。本人放在了utils文件里。
import { getLodop } from "@/utils/LodopFuncs"; //导入模块
methods代码
goPrient() {
var LODOP = getLodop();
LODOP.PRINT_INIT("打印");//命名打印机任务
LODOP.SET_PRINTER_INDEX('打印机') //规定选择的打印机
LODOP.SET_PRINT_PAGESIZE(2, 2100,2970,'') //规定打印纸的大小
//其中SET_PRINT_PAGESIZE的第一个参数是1---纵(正)向打印,固

本文介绍了如何在项目中使用Lodop打印控件进行操作,包括下载JS文件、设置打印机、纸张大小和添加HTML内容,以及注意事项,如避免将LODOP挂载到data对象以解决事件错误。
最低0.47元/天 解锁文章
3872

被折叠的 条评论
为什么被折叠?



